Family members can set up memos for each other and create to-do lists that display on the screen. The Smart Tag menu allows users to add stickers and tags on the screen to indicate which foods are stored as well as the ability to input the expiration date of each item, so the refrigerator can issue reminders when foods near expiration. In addition to the services provided by Amazon, the LG Smart InstaView refrigerator offers a variety of other convenience-enhancing features. With Alexa, daily tasks in the kitchen – such as cooking or planning for the day – turn into a dynamic, entertaining experience. With over 6,000 skills available, Alexa can also control one’s smart home, request car service, set kitchen timers and check the weather – all hands-free by just using your voice. Now with webOS, consumers can also explore a host of WiFi-enabled features directly on the refrigerator, creating a streamlined and powerful food management system all housed directly on the front of the fridge door.Īmazon’s Alexa Voice Service gives users access to an intelligent personal assistant that, in addition to searching recipes, can play music, place Prime-eligible orders from including groceries, add items to a shopping list and more. Unveiled at CES® 2017, LG’s new flagship Door-in-Door® refrigerator features a 29-inch touch LCD display, which, thanks to its InstaView feature, instantly turns transparent with just two knocks of the screen and allows users to look inside the refrigerator without opening the door. Not to be outdone, Samsung will also be showing off the newest edition of its Family Hub smart fridge. Based on that inventory, the LG fridge will make meal suggestions and alert homeowners when they are running low on particular items. The new LG fridge also uses computer vision and AI for real-time inventory of what’s inside. LG will be showing off its new InstaView ThinQ refrigerator, which features a large, connected touchscreen that also goes transparent so you can peek inside the fridge without opening the door (a feature we at The Spoon love).
